Lose the peaked cap - get a side cap or an einheitsfeldmutze 43 as they peaked cap was impractical inside an AFV

Fasten another button on the jacket

Lose the cufftitle - Unlikely they parachuted StuGs into Kreta.

Get either normal litzen in pink or red with Skulls on.

Stick an EKII ribbon on it and possibly a Panzerkampfabzeichen in Bronze. don't over egg the pudding and it will look great.
